I had an incident with my new CR-V. I only get it for less than a month. My heart is broken. Now the car gets a huge "dent" near the fuel container (see the attached pictures).

I definitely want to fix this. But before I take it to the dealer or the generic body shop, I want to ask a couple of questions.

#1. I drove the car for a road trip after the incident, it seems everything is all right functionally. With your experience on CR-V, do you think the incident creates any problem other than the cosmestic issue?

#2. Is it possible to fix this dent completely without replacing that side panel? What I mean by "fix completely" is no noticeable scar from a distance.

#3. What's your knowlegeable guess for the cost to fix it? Either in the dealer place or in the generic body-shop. I'm in SF bay area.

#4. Since the car is so new, if I take it to the generic body shop, will the repair void my honda warranty?

I am a shop manger in S.Cali., and from what I can see, it looks like a 10-14 hour repair (depending on hidden damage) We are at $40.00 an hourplus paint and bumper, flare and mud flap...looking at about 1300.00...Let me know if I am close to your area quotes...I am just guesstamating...but in the ballpark. Hope you get it fixed!! The red maybe hard to match without getting into the door. Most shops like mine (independent) offer life time warranties on repairs. Hope this helps
